Mouse Monoclonal Antibody

Reconstitute with 0.2 mL of distilled water to yield a concentration of 500 μg/mL. Positive Control - WB: human K562 whole cell, human A431 whole cell, human HEK293 whole cell, human U20S whole cell, human HL-60 whole cell, human MCF-7 whole cell, human Hela whole cell, human PANC-1 whole cell, rat liver tissue, rat testicular tissue, mouse pancreas tissue, mouse testicular tissue, mouse RAW2467 whole cell. IHC: human mammary cancer, human mammary cancer, human colon cancer, human placenta tissue, mouse kidney tissue, rat brain tissue. ICC/IF: A431 cell. Flow: K562 cell, U20S cell. Store at -20°C for one year from date of receipt. After reconstitution, at 4°C for one month. It can also be aliquotted and stored frozen at -20°C for six months. Av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les.

This gene encodes a scaffolding molecule that regulates the actin cytoskeleton. The protein directly interacts with filamentous actin and a variety of cell membrane proteins through multiple actin binding sites, SH3 domains, and a proline-rich region containing binding sites for SH3 domains. The cytoplasmic protein localizes to membrane ruffles, lipid rafts, and the leading edges of cells. It is implicated in dynamic actin remodeling and membrane trafficking that occurs during receptor endocytosis and cytokinesis. Haploinsufficiency of this gene is implicated in susceptibility to glomerular disease.

Specifications

Antigen CD2AP
Applications Flow Cytometry, Immunohistochemistry (Paraffin), Western Blot, Immunocytochemistry
Classification Monoclonal
Clone 5F8
Concentration 500 μg/mL
Conjugate Unconjugated
Formulation PBS with 4mg trehalose and no preservative
Gene CD2AP
Gene Accession No. F1LRS8, Q9JLQ0, Q9Y5K6
Gene Alias adapter protein CMS; AL024079; C78928; Cas ligand with multiple SH3 domains; Cas ligand with multiple Src homology 3 (SH3) domains; CD2 associated protein; Cd2ap; CD2-associated protein; CMS; mesenchyme to epithelium transition protein, SH3 domains; mesenchyme-to-epithelium transition protein with SH3 domains 1; Mets1; METS-1; SH3 domain-containing adapter protein; SH3 domain-containing adaptor protein METS-1
Gene Symbols CD2AP
Host Species Mouse
Immunogen E.coli-derived human CD2AP recombinant protein (Position: K253-K337).
Purification Method Affinity chromatography
Quantity 100 μg
Regulatory Status RUO
Primary or Secondary Primary
Gene ID (Entrez) 12488, 23607, 316258
Target Species Human, Mouse, Rat
Content And Storage -20°C
Product Type Antibody
Form Lyophilized
Isotype IgG1
